Basic Principles

A Hydraulic Motor is a kind of mechanical actuator that changes hydraulic power derived from fluid pressure into mechanical energy which can take the form of rotatory motion. It works based on fluid mechanics in which flow movement creates power.

Core Components & Operation

1.Components:

  • Casing: Contains internal units and holds hydraulic liquid.
  • Rotating Elements: Such as vanes, gears or pistons, they interact with fluid to produce motion.
  • Shaft: Carries out mechanical energy outwards from the motor to drive a load.

2.Operation:

  • The motor gets pressurized hydraulic fluid by use of a pump
  • This fluid acts upon the rotating elements thereby making them to rotate.
  • These elements cause the shaft to rotate thereby generating mechanical energy for driving a mechanic load.

Applications

  • Mobile Equipment: Used in construction machinery, agricultural equipment, etc., for various activities such as moving, lifting and using attachments
  • Industrial Machines: Put into use on conveyor systems, winches and other machines where precise controlled motions are needed
  • Marine Applications: Manages all the onboard systems and machineries used in sea vessels.

Comparison with Other Motor Types

1.Electric Motors:

  • While electric motors convert electrical energy into mechanical energy, hydraulic motors rely on hydraulic power for their operations.
  • Although electric motors are generally faster they lack torque levels achieved by hydraulic motors sometimes>

2.Pneumatic Motors:

  • Whereas pneumatic motors employ compressed air for operation purposes; hydraulic motors use liquids as well when operating their systems.
  • Compared to pneumatic motors hydraulics offer higher force with more accurate control during operations.

Key Attributes

  • Torque Generation: These kinds of motors are popularly known for producing high torque at low speeds hence appropriate for high force applications..
  • Control & Precision: Their ability to control speed and force effectively through regulating fluid flow and pressure allows them to have a high degree of precision.
  • Robust & Reliable: They are strong in order to endure tough environments where they are subjected to heavy-duty applications.

Conclusion

A hydraulic motor is an exclusive type of motor commonly known for its torque generation, control as well as robustness. Its application varies from one context to the other because it is used in many diverse areas requiring huge amounts of energy and tremendous accuracy. These attributes set hydraulic motors apart from their alternatives such as electric and pneumatic motors, which make them ideal for use in heavy duty and high torque applications.

Why Reciprocating Pump Is Called Positive Displacement?

In engineering, a reciprocating pump is considered a type of positive displacement pump. The term “positive displacement” implies that the pump moves a specific, quantifiable amount of fluid through each cycle or reciprocating motion. In simple terms, the pump has a chamber that captures a defined volume of fluid, seals off the chamber, and then discharges that exact volume at the outlet. This ensures a consistent flow rate, irrespective of the pressure at the pump outlet. The positive displacement nature of reciprocating pumps makes them particularly useful for tasks requiring precise volumetric flow rates.

How do you control the speed of a hydraulic motor?

The speed of a hydraulic motor is controlled by regulating the flow rate of hydraulic fluid supplied to it, usually via a variable flow control valve. Altering the flow rate changes the motor’s rotational speed, allowing precise control for different applications. Advanced systems may use electronic controls for finer adjustments.

How To Adjust Hydraulic Pressure Relief Valves?

Adjusting a hydraulic pressure relief valve involves the precise regulation of a critical component within a hydraulic system. The purpose of a pressure relief valve is to limit or control the maximum pressure within the system to prevent failure or damage. Typically, it’s a spring-loaded mechanism that opens at a pre-set pressure to allow hydraulic fluid to bypass the main circuit, thereby releasing excess pressure. The procedure to adjust these valves often involves loosening a locking nut and turning an adjustment screw, generally located on the top of the valve.

How Does A Radial Piston Pump Work?

A radial piston pump operates by utilizing a set of pistons arranged radially around a central cam or eccentric shaft. As the cam rotates, it pushes the pistons in and out of their respective cylinders, creating a change in volume. This action draws hydraulic fluid into the cylinders during the piston retraction and expels it under pressure during piston extension. The cyclic movement of the pistons facilitates continuous fluid intake and discharge, making the radial piston pump highly effective for high-pressure hydraulic systems.
